Nick woke up the next morning to the chirping of the birds. He got up out of the small bed and stretched. He then picked up his laser pistol off of the nightstand and slid it into its holster. Not wanting to be rude, Nick made the bed before leaving the guest room.

“She wasn’t kidding about living in a library,” muttered Nick to himself as he scanned over the room filled with shelves of books.

He ambled over to one of the book shelves and started to examine the books in more detail. Some of the titles read: The Adventures of Daring Doo, Book of Prodigious Spells Vol. 1, King Arthur and the Ponies of the Round Table, Equestria Before Harmony, Beginner’s Baking Guide to Cake and Cupcakes, etc. As Nick analyzed the books he realized that this world paralleled Earth in many ways.

“The only major difference,” he thought, “is that they’re ponies.”

Nick’s eyes fell over a book entitled How Weather is Made. Puzzled he removed it from the shelf and started to flip through it. He stopped at the table of contents and read some of the chapter names: Cloud Craft, Snow Production, Hail physics, Rainbow Making, etc.

“So, I see you’re awake,” said a voice suddenly.

Surprised, Nick quickly shut the book and placed it back onto the shelf. He then turned his head to see who was talking to him.

At first he was stunned by what he saw, but he soon concluded, “Sure, if there’re talking ponies then why not talking lizards as well…”

“Excuse me?” replied the small lizard, “I am not a lizard! I just so happen to be a dragon.”

Nick winced, not realizing that he had said that out loud.

“Um, dragon…sorry,” corrected Nick as the small dragon started to walk towards him.

“It’s alright, and by the way I’ve never seen anything like you before,” said the small dragon studying Nick closely, “Last night Twilight told me that a guest was spending the night here, but she never told me who or why.”

Smiling uneasily Nick ran his fingers through his hair, “Let’s just say I’m not from here ok?”

Before the little dragon could respond Twilight walked into the library room.

“Ah, good, I see you’re both up,” she grinned trotting over to the two, “Spike this is Nick, and Nick this is Spike, my number one assistant.”

Twilight then explained to Spike who Nick was and how he was an alien that had crash landed in Equestria and would be stuck here for a couple of days. After the conversation Twilight left to do some “errands” and told Nick he was free to do whatever he liked while she was gone. At first Nick thought about exploring the village that Twilight said was called Ponyville, but then decided to stay at the library and learn as much as he possibly could about this world through the books. For the next few hours Nick sat in a corner reading informational books or, on occasion, chatting with Spike. By the time Twilight had returned Nick had learned four important things about the world. One, there are different types of ponies: Earth Ponies, Pegasus, and Unicorns; along with other mythical creatures such as dragons, draconequus, and Changelings. Two, weather is not natural here and must be artificially made. Three, their ruler is some alicorn named Princess Celestia. And four, they believe in magic. The artificial weather was right at Nick’s limits of believability, but magic was going too far. There is no such thing as magic; things can’t just happen! There must be a scientifical explanation for everything.

--Meanwhile in Canterlot--

Shining Armor stood over a map of Equestria in the Canterlot castle war room studying it closely. He’d been in the room many times before but this was the first time he was in it to discuss strategic military battle decisions. It was now the morning after he had caught word of Las Pegasus being attacked. Shining Armor was waiting for news on the attack from his scout. As he waited he pondered about what the opposing force could possibly be. Suddenly the wooden door of the war room chamber flew open and the scout stepped inside. He was limping and had a few drops of blood in the corner of his mouth.

“Dear Celestia! What happened?” inquired Shining Armor rushing over to the wounded scout.

“It was terrible,” croaked the scout, “I barely made it out alive. The strange force over took the entire city and anypony who resisted them was killed. They then barricaded the city letting nobody in or out. The troops you sent in didn’t put up much of a fight; the enemy used strange magic and killed almost all of them. I knew I must report this to you so I tried to sneak out. I was seen and the creatures pointed their strange magical weapons at me and told me to halt, but I kept flying. Then the magical weapons made loud banging noises and my chest hurt a lot. I painfully flew all the way here to tell you this…”

The scout suddenly began to gasp for breath before falling to the floor dead. His hoof fell away from his chest revealing a hole in it dripping with blood.
